The property comprises a highly visible and prominently situated office building, located within an accessible and attractive business park environment. There is a mixture of open plan and cellular office accommodation with staff amenity facilities, set over each of the ground, first and second floors. Further benefits included suspended ceilings, fitted carpets, gas central heating and a passenger lift.
Location
18A Ley Court is situated within the Barnwood Fields Business Park, with prominent frontage and visibility to the main estate road of Barnett Way. Barnwood Fields is a long-established business location with occupiers in the immediate vicinity including Barclays Bank, Lloyds Banking Group, Spa Medica, GCHQ and EDF. The business park is highly accessible and is located approximately 3 miles to the east of Gloucester City Centre and 6 miles west of Cheltenham. Access to the M5 is available via Junctions 11 and 11A
